Subject: Linux 2.6.16.36

Changes since 2.6.16.35:

Adrian Bunk (3):
      revert the quirk_via_irq changes
      Linux 2.6.16.36-rc1
      Linux 2.6.16.36

Bjorn Helgaas (1):
      PCI: quirk to disable e100 interrupt if RESET failed to

Brice Goglin (1):
      PCI: nVidia quirk to make AER PCI-E extended capability visible

Chuck Ebbert (1):
      binfmt_elf: fix checks for bad address

Daniel Ritz (2):
      PCI: fix ICH6 quirks
      PCI: add ICH7/8 ACPI/GPIO io resource quirks

David S. Miller (1):
      [IPSEC]: Fix inetpeer leak in ipv4 xfrm dst entries.

Jean Delvare (1):
      PCI: Unhide the SMBus on Asus PU-DLS

John W. Linville (1):
      pci_ids.h: correct naming of 1022:7450 (AMD 8131 Bridge)

Linus Torvalds (1):
      Add PIIX4 APCI quirk for the 440MX chipset too

Patrick McHardy (1):
      [XFRM]: Use output device disable_xfrm for forwarded packets

Ralf Baechle (1):
      Fix mempolicy.h build error


 Makefile                  |    2 
 drivers/pci/quirks.c      |  101 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++----
 fs/binfmt_elf.c           |   15 ++---
 include/linux/mempolicy.h |    1 
 include/linux/pci_ids.h   |    5 +
 net/ipv4/route.c          |    2 
 net/ipv4/xfrm4_policy.c   |    2 
 7 files changed, 109 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-)
